I used a-tap and its showing my O2's at .025 @ WOT. This a far cry from the optimum .9XX (from what I've been told). Its giving me an SES light P0131, P0137, P0151, P0157...all low voltages for the O2's. The O2's are brand spankin' new along with the fuel filter. I'm guessing its running way lean. I'm not sure what to look at from this point. The car is down on power and its very very frustrating seeing that damn SES light. Any help would be much appreciated! Thanks

I think I fixed the problem! I took a look at the MAF and the little wires were coated with this black stuff so clean them off gently. Now when I hit the throttle the O2's are reading between .89 and .91 and I haven't received an SES light yet! Thanks for all the help...much appreciated.
